Transaction 61ea2e8bae9c32d3d484db5db3040a656dae1134aa3801934775902364873e2f

2 Input
2 Outputs
  • 61ea2e8bae9c32d3d484db5db3040a656dae1134aa3801934775902364873e2f:0
  • value  742958
    address  3EcMhYeS5VG8dqjPeTkxX1fEKhsfhyMR17
  • 61ea2e8bae9c32d3d484db5db3040a656dae1134aa3801934775902364873e2f:1
  • value  744217
    address  bc1qwhuwmt4sw8xlltxtr7ttecp9638gg23z9dd3w4